As a Project Engineer, your key responsibilities will be to serve as a key team member supporting all needs to help with a successful project completion. Your day would often start on-site with the crew ensuring they have everything they need for the day. Then you would perform all required documentation and record entry for the project and start to plan for the next days and weeks ahead to set the crew and project up for success. You will work closely and communicate with both Project Managers and Superintendents.
